A Survey and Systematic Categorization of Parallel K-means and Fuzzy-c-Means Algorithms


Jamel A. A. M., AKAY B.

COMPUTER SYSTEMS SCIENCE AND ENGINEERING, cilt.34, sa.5, ss.259-281, 2019 (SCI-Expanded) identifier identifier

  • Yayın Türü: Makale / Tam Makale
  • Cilt numarası: 34 Sayı: 5
  • Basım Tarihi: 2019
  • Dergi Adı: COMPUTER SYSTEMS SCIENCE AND ENGINEERING
  • Derginin Tarandığı İndeksler: Science Citation Index Expanded (SCI-EXPANDED), Scopus
  • Sayfa Sayıları: ss.259-281
  • Anahtar Kelimeler: Clustering, Hadoop, Machine learning, Metaheuristic Algorithms, Multicore processing, parallel computing, SWARM
  • Erciyes Üniversitesi Adresli: Evet

Özet

Parallel processing has turned into one of the emerging fields of machine learning due to providing consistent work by performing several tasks simultaneously, enhancing reliability (the presence of more than one device ensures the workflow even if some devices disrupted), saving processing time and introducing low cost and high-performance computation units. This research study presents a survey of parallel K-means and Fuzzy-c-means clustering algorithms based on their implementations in parallel environments such as Hadoop, MapReduce, Graphical Processing Units, and multi-core systems. Additionally, the enhancement in parallel clustering algorithms is investigated as hybrid approaches in which K-means and Fuzzy-c-means clustering algorithms are integrated with metaheuristic and other traditional algorithms.